1. Ultimately the answer depends on the quality of the tap water you are putting through the Brita.
Thu Mar 23, 2017, 11:04 AM
Mar 2017

Where is your tap water sourced from?

Does the supplier of your tap water make available an analysis of the content that can be trusted?

The activated carbon used in the Brita filters can remove some contaminants but not others.
